Lectures
Overheads

Wed 27th Feb: Lecture 1 - Introduction to Networks.
Thu 28th Feb: Lecture 2 - Network Models.
Fri 29th Feb: Lecture 3 - TCP/IP.
Wed 5th Mar: Lecture 4 - IP Addresses.
Thu 6th Mar: Lecture 5 - Telnet & Ftp.
Fri 7th Mar: Lecture 6 - Email, SMTP & MIME.
Wed 12th Mar: Lecture 7 - HTML & XHTML and an XHTML example.
Thu 13th Mar: Lecture 8 - HTTP & SSL.
Fri 14th Mar: Lecture 9 - Topic Analysis and Essay Writing (Paul Preston).
Wed 19th Mar: Lecture 10 - Ethics and the IT Professional (Tom Worthington).
Thu 20th Mar: No Lecture
Wed 26th Mar: Lecture 11 - More XHTML & XHTML Forms and an XHTML & form example.
Thu 27th Mar: Lecture 12 - CSS and an XHTML example with style sheets 1, 2 & 3.
Fri 28th Mar: Lecture 13 - More CSS and an XHTML example with a style sheet.
Wed 2nd Apr: Lecture 14 - Web Servers, Proxies & Caches.
Thu 3rd Apr: No Lecture
Fri 4th Apr: Lecture 15 - Network Security.
Wed 9th Apr: Lecture 16 - Encryption.
Thu 10th Apr: Lecture 17 - Web Standards (Gavin Dispain).
Fri 11th Apr: Lecture 18 - Web Security.
Wed 30th Apr: Lecture 19 - Website Design - Introduction & Testing (Tom Worthington).
Thu 1st May: Lecture 20 - Website Design - Structure (Tom Worthington).
Fri 2nd May: Lecture 21 - Website Design - Design (Tom Worthington).
Wed 7th May: Lecture 22 - Website Design - Mobile & E-web (Tom Worthington).
Thu 8th May: Lecture 23 - Web Search - Introduction (Paul Thomas).
Fri 9th May: Lecture 24 - Web Search - Characteristics of the Web (Paul Thomas).
Wed 14th May: Lecture 25 - Web Search - Economics and Engineering (Paul Thomas).
Thu 15th May: Lecture 26 - Web Search - Other search topics (Paul Thomas).
Fri 16th May: Lecture 27 - Web Programming - Client-side with an example and a JavaScript file.
Wed 21st May: Lecture 28 - Web Programming - Server-side with an example and the script.
Thu 22nd May: Lecture 29 - Cookies.
Fri 23th May: Lecture 30 - Copyright.

Text Books

Set texts

K. Darlington, Effective Website Development Tools and Techniques. Addison-Wesley, 2005.

A. S. Tanenbaum, Computer Networks. Prentice-Hall, 4th edition, 2004.

Recommended texts

J. F. Kurose and K. W. Ross, Computer Networking: A Top-Down Approach Featuring the Internet, Addison-Wesley, 2003.

W. Lehnert, The Web Wizard’s Guide to HTML, Web Wizard, Addison-Wesley, 2002.

J. Lengel, The Web Wizard’s Guide to Web Design, Web Wizard, Addison-Wesley, 2002.
